E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
容器类
Java
容器类
概览
Java提供的
容器类
是我们最常用的工具类,List,Set,Map等容器在我们的项目中无处不在。了解了容器的实现原理,我们就能避免在使用中犯错,使代码更加优雅高效。
zeody
·
2023-08-05 04:13
C++学习笔记总结练习:容器适配器
一个容器适配器接受一种己有的
容器类
型,使其行为看起来像一利1不同的类型。添加额外操作,实现某种特殊的数据结构。容器适配器的操作可以用顺序容器初始化适配器。使用的是
biuheartburn
·
2023-08-04 23:58
c++
嵌入式软件
Linux开发
c++
学习
笔记
stack模拟实现-适配器
在C++中,适配器模式常用于对
容器类
或者
容器类
的操作进行封装和拓展。std::stack就是一种适配器。
biter down
·
2023-08-03 23:38
c++
开发语言
C++STL库中queue
2.队列作为容器适配器实现,容器适配器即将特定
容器类
封装作为其底
‘(尐儍苽-℡
·
2023-08-03 22:34
C++初阶
c++
开发语言
C++ 多文件结构和编译预处理命令——标准C++库
标准C++类与组件在逻辑上分为如下6个模型:(1)输入输出类(2)
容器类
与ADT(抽象数据类)(3)存储管理器(4)算法(5)错误处理(6)运行环境支持对库中预定义内容的声明分别存在于不同的头文件中,
嘘yyyyyy
·
2023-08-03 16:20
C++
c++
开发语言
容器类
型:列表和元组
容器类
型:列表和元组数据收纳盒用来收纳数据对象的数据类型以一种规则的下标索引方式(收纳盒名字+数字序号)访问到每个数据这种收纳盒是一种序列列表可以删除、添加、替换、重排序列中的元素(可变类型)元组是不能再更新
大象信步走来
·
2023-08-03 08:53
Android 基本功-View 的工作流程(三)
这个拜访跟具体
容器类
型有很大关系,例如LinearLayout和RelativeLayout的布局规则完全不一样,所以要结合具体容器考虑。
jkwen
·
2023-08-03 03:57
【C++】stack栈基础使用
容器可省略,省略时则默认为deque类型//stack是基于deque实现的,相当于deque双端队列,封闭了一端/*创建堆栈时,不能在初始化列表中用对象来初始化,但是可以用另一个容器来初始化,只要堆栈的底层
容器类
型和这个容器的类型相同
叫小侯的小白程序员
·
2023-08-03 01:05
C++提高编程
c++
Docker基本概念
2.容器(Container)
容器类
似于一个轻量级的沙箱,Docker利用容器来运行和隔离应用。容器是从镜像中创
Mr小智
·
2023-07-31 02:48
Python内建
容器类
型, 5个技巧和2个误区
在Python中,有四类最常见的内建
容器类
型:列表(list)、元组(tuple)、字典(dict)、集合(set)。通过单独或是组合使用它们,可以高效的完成很多事情。
Python编程KK
·
2023-07-29 09:04
Python
Python基础
Python容器
后端
编程语言
并发编程 | 并发工具类 - 并发容器
在Java中,我们有一套并发工具包,即java.util.concurrent(JUC),它提供了一系列并发
容器类
,这些类在处理多线程编程问题时起着至关重要的作用。
Kfaino
·
2023-07-28 21:54
并发编程
java
后端
开发语言
【C++】STL关联式容器之map和set
【关联式容器】之map和set
容器类
型树形结构的关联式容器mapset,multiset,multimap的区别与联系
容器类
型在STL中,我们接触过许多容器,例如:vector,list,stack,queue
德拉库斯
·
2023-07-28 17:31
C++
数据结构
数据结构
哈希算法
[Java并发编程] 并发容器框架的简单介绍
———《论语》上一篇讲到同步
容器类
的潜在问题,可以通过两个方法解决。可以通过客户端加锁解决。可以使用并发
容器类
来解决问题。
seaicelin
·
2023-07-28 12:40
数组
,除了数组,链表,队列,栈也是线性结构非线性表:数据之间并不是简单的前后关系2JVM标记清除算法可达性分析全部标记完成后才会处理不足:1效率问题,少量垃圾会很高效;2会产生不连续的内存空间碎片3为什么
容器类
型不支持原
zwalker
·
2023-07-28 07:30
ConcurrentHashMap
ConcurrentHashMap同步
容器类
是Java5增加的一个线程安全的哈希表。对与多线程的操作,介于HashMap与Hashtable之间。内部采用“锁分段”机制替代Hashtable的独占锁。
旭 雨_
·
2023-07-28 07:56
面经
并发编程
笔试笔记
开发语言
java
C++ STL之 queue和deque用法详解
容器类
型:一般为deque或者list(双向链表),可省略,省略时以deque为默认容器。
info825
·
2023-07-27 22:28
C++
STL
c++
算法
8.jvm字节码与java代码层面调优
常用代码优化方法尽量重用对象,不要循环创建对象,比如:for循环字符串拼接
容器类
初始化的时候指定长度Listcollection=newArrayList(5);tips:ArrayList底层是一个Object
心释逍遥lx
·
2023-07-27 11:24
Python 基础入门笔记(三)———— 公共操作、推导式、函数、lambda表达式、高阶函数
文章目录一、公共操作1.1运算符1.2公共方法1.3
容器类
型转换二、推导式2.1列表推导式2.2字典推导式2.3集合推导式三、函数3.1函数的定义3.2函数的说明文档3.3变量的作用域3.4函数的返回值
Xiu Yan
·
2023-07-27 02:31
Python
python
开发语言
函数式编程
lambda
2018-08-28day7
容器类
型2
1、字典(dict):a、键值对:键:值(key:value)一个元素键:唯一,不可变(不是容器)值:不唯一,任何数据类型b、声明变量:变量={键值对}c、增删改查查:获取值a.字典[key],b.字典.get(key),c.forkeyin字典:改:字典[key]=值key不存在增:字典[key]=值key存在删:a.del字典[key],b.字典.pop(key)2、字典的相关运算a.len(
阿宽照顾好1031
·
2023-07-26 19:03
Python元祖及字典小练习
目录1.元组2.字典资料获取方法1.元组和list的区别,不能改变元组中的对象,对象里面的值可以修改元组中包含
容器类
(列表,字典等)如果直接()是数学运算,如果(,)是元组不加括号,也是元祖2.字典字典是没有顺序的增加修改删除
bug捕手
·
2023-07-25 23:12
软件测试
Python
程序人生
软件测试
软件测试工程师
python
开发语言
线程系列 7 - JUC高并发
容器类
线程系列7-JUC高并发
容器类
1、JUC高并发容器1.1、为什么需要JUC高并发容器1.2、什么是JUC高并发容器1.3、CopyOnWriteArrayList1.4、BlockingQueue1.4.1
STRANG-P
·
2023-07-25 22:56
线程系列
并发容器
阻塞队列
BlockingQueue
阻塞队列三类方法
JUC高并发容器
第十六章 string类和标准模板库(7)其他库
1.vector,valarray和arrayvector类是一个
容器类
和算法系统的一部分,属于STL,支持面向容器的操作,如排序sort(),插入insert(),重
阿厉a_li
·
2023-07-25 22:32
c++--优先级队列模拟实现
1.优先级队列优先级队列就是将队列中的数据按照升序或降序来排列的一种数据结构,这种排列方式内部的排列方式为堆排序,优先级队列就是通过其它容器的适配生成的,优先队列被实现为容器适配器,容器适配器即将特定
容器类
封装作为其底层
容器类
函数指针
·
2023-07-25 18:13
c++
java
rpc
UE4/5C++多线程插件制作(十、接口类和代理
容器类
的制作)
在上一节中,我们对信号量进行了一个封装,将其作为了MTPSemaphore类,然后将相关的FEvent事件放在了其中,现在我们要进行两个层次的封装,分别是任务管理和线程池管理。因为我们现在是将这两块集合在一起,而这对于使用者而言并不友好,使用者说不定是只想使用一个任务管理或者是线程池管理,所以我们要对这两者进行分开。同时进行一次优化。封装准备首先我们在接口里面创建一个线程管理接口MTPThread
多方通行8
·
2023-07-25 15:52
UE4/5C++多线程插件制作
ue4
c++
ue5
游戏
虚幻引擎
腾讯云tke-ingress开启ingress域名访问日志
容器类
型为containers的tke集群控制台创建完ingress-controller之后,由于默认日志是打印在pod内的文件,现在需要自行收集访问日志,需要把日志打印在正常的pod输出上在收集在ingress-controller
怪兽在此
·
2023-07-25 13:05
腾讯云
chrome
云计算
<C++>:队列queue(STL queue)用法
队列被实现为容器的适配器,其是使用特定
容器类
封装到对象内部,作为其底层的
容器类
,提供了一个特定的一组成员函数来访问它的元素。
W_oilpicture
·
2023-07-25 13:12
C++
c++
开发语言
Java用JFrame、JPanel、Graphics绘图案例讲解
JPanel类,是Java图形用户界面(GUI)工具包swing中的面板
容器类
。相当于画板。Graphics类,是Java用于绘图
大脑补丁
·
2023-07-25 10:19
Android
Java
java
Graphics
JPanel
JFrame
绘图
C++STL容器的选择与使用指南
可能下面的这些
容器类
你都见过,甚至每天都在不断使用。
烧煤的快感
·
2023-07-25 08:06
C++
c语言
stl
c++
数据结构
算法
Python黑魔法揭秘:超强公共操作符和推导式的编程技巧
文章目录前言公共操作1.运算符1)+合并操作2)*复制操作in/notin判断数据在/不在容器中公共方法len()del/del()max()min()range()enumerate()
容器类
型转换1
不能再留遗憾了
·
2023-07-24 02:36
python
python
开发语言
C++语言——容器
标准C++库(STL)提供了几种常用的
容器类
型,包括顺序容器和关联容器。这些容器提供了不同的功能和性能特点,可以根据需求选择合适的
容器类
型。
何处秋风悲画扇
·
2023-07-23 06:42
C++语言
c++
QList append工作机制
今天要解决的是一个qt方面的问题,qt上有一个QList的类,我的理解是,他相当于c上的一个链表数据结构,也是c++上的一种
容器类
型(这样理解应该是对的吧,O(∩_∩)O~)。
圣地亚哥老亚瑟在北极送外卖
·
2023-07-23 01:14
Qt
qt
【C++】STL迭代器
end返回容器末尾元素的后继位置注意迭代器失效问题:对容器进行连续插入或者删除操作(insert/erase),一定要更新迭代器,否则第一次insert或者erase完成,迭代器就失效了1)正向迭代器:
容器类
名
古正风
·
2023-07-22 18:46
【学习笔记】C++
c++
STL
迭代器
collections:python的超级好用模块
Python中的collections是一个标准库模块,它提供了一些有用的
容器类
型,这些
容器类
型可以用于替代Python内置类型,以便更方便、更高效地处理数据。
Tomorrowave
·
2023-07-22 11:29
python提高
python
前端
javascript
Java8之Optional
简介Optional类是Java8才引入的,Optional是个
容器类
,它可以保存类型T的值,或者仅仅保存null。
lgcgkCQ
·
2023-07-22 02:59
Java8
java
6-阿里面试题:Tomcat
容器类
加载器设计 [线程上下文类加载器+破坏性双亲委派机制]
Tomcat这种web容器中的类加载器应该如何设计实现?首先我们来看下Tomcat类加载器的设计结构:image那么应用程序类加载器下的都是Tomcat自定义的类加载器,Tomcat为什么要自定义这么多类加载器又分别有什么用呢?我们通过以下一张图来进行说明:image首先Tomcat会通过Common类加载器来加载本地lib包下的核心文件,比如servlet-api.jar、jsp-api.jar
OpenCoder
·
2023-07-21 03:50
11.并发
容器类
一
HashMap的实现数据要存储涉及到数据结构:数组、链表、栈、树、队列等等(发现hashmap使用的数组)数组的插入和查找顺序查找:插入时按先后顺序插入,查找时轮询扫描进行对比二分查找:插入时进行排序;查找时将N个元素分成大致相等的两部分,减少复杂度分块查找:分块朝朝时二分查找和顺序查找的一种改进哈希表:对元素的关键信息进行hash运算(针对是key),然后得出的数值,求出下表后直接插入或查找。常
强某某
·
2023-07-21 02:26
HashMap源码浅析
HashMap是
容器类
中很重要的一个类,Set类是使用Map来实现的,在HashMap基础上产生了ConcurrentHashMap,用途非常广泛,所以需要仔细分析分析。
lvlvforever
·
2023-07-20 15:40
03-2_Qt 5.9 C++开发指南_Qt全局定义、
容器类
、
容器类
的迭代器、Qt类库的模块
本篇简要介绍Qt全局定义中的数据类型、函数、宏定义;
容器类
中:顺序
容器类
、关联
容器类
;
容器类
的迭代器;Qt类库的模块。
十月旧城
·
2023-07-20 12:53
QT从入门到实战x篇
qt
c++
【java】三大
容器类
(List、Set、Map)的常用实现类的特点
三大
容器类
(List、Set、Map)的常用实现类的特点简介本文总结三大
容器类
(List、Set、Map)的常用实现类(ArrayList、Vector、LinkedList、HashSet、HashMap
Ez4Sterben
·
2023-07-20 04:32
java基础
java
Set
Map
List
HashMap
Objective-C 使用下标访问自定义类型的属性
Objective-C使用下标访问自定义类型的属性OC
容器类
在Objective-C中,可以通过下标来访问数组中的元素,如果数组是NSMutableArray类型的可变数组,则还可以通过下标来对数组中的元素进行赋值操作
Don_He
·
2023-07-20 01:50
C++ stack和queue 模拟实现
2栈是作为容器适配器实现的,这些适配器是使用特定
容器类
的封装对象作为其底层容器的类,提供一组特定的成员函数来访问其元素。元素从特定容器的“后面”(即堆栈的顶部)被推入/弹出。
Fre丸子_
·
2023-07-19 21:32
c++
c++
rpc
网络
单例集合-Iterator迭代器获取和删除元素
1.Iterator接口介绍Collection接口继承了Iterable接口,在该接口中包含一个名为iterator的抽象方法,所有实现了Collection接口的
容器类
对该方法做了具体实现。
gougege0514
·
2023-07-19 04:07
iterator
java
laravel源码分析
laravel底层分析一、生命周期二、运行原理概述laravel的入口文件public/index.php1、引入自动加载autoload.php2、创建应用实例,并同时完成了:基本绑定($this、
容器类
南北.
·
2023-07-19 01:15
laravel
php
laravel
Laravel 运行原理分析与源码分析
一、运行原理概述laravel的入口文件index.php1、引入自动加载autoload.php2、创建应用实例,并同时完成了基本绑定($this、
容器类
Container等等)、基本服务提供者的注册
蹲在角落数蚂蚁
·
2023-07-19 01:14
PHP
laravel
Laravel运行原理
Laravel源码解析
设计模式-组合模式在Java中的使用示例-杀毒软件针对文件和文件夹进行杀毒
在组合模式中引入了抽象构件类Component,它是所有
容器类
和叶子类的公共父类,客户端针对Component进行编程
霸道流氓气质
·
2023-07-18 18:32
架构之路
设计模式
组合模式
java
Qt——基础与
容器类
信号与槽首先,信号与槽是Qt的基础,信号(Signal)就是触发情况下发出去的事件,槽(Slot)则是信号接收方,即对信号响应的函数。同C++一样,有public、private、protected的类状态。信号与槽的关联:QObject::connect(sender,SIGNAL(signal()),reciever,SLOT(slot()));或者connect(sender,SIGNAL(
LionelMartin
·
2023-07-18 17:14
Qt
qt
容器
ui
Java SSM框架 Spring入门及IOC详解
转载联系邮箱:
[email protected]
©2018DAR林克斯保留所有权利JavaSSM框架Spring入门及IOC一、Spring简介:Spring是一个
容器类
的框架,Spring
DarLing丶张皇
·
2023-07-18 00:43
java
SSM框架
spring
IOC
java
ssm框架
spring
IOC
后台
STL简介
STL包含许多
容器类
,如向量(vector)、链表(list)、映射(map)和集合
殿下p
·
2023-07-17 07:45
C++学习
c++
开发语言
Python 运算符&公共方法&
容器类
型转换
运算符&公共方法&
容器类
型转换一、运算符运算符描述支持的
容器类
型+合并字符串、列表、元组*复制字符串、列表、元组in元素是否存在字符串、列表、元组、字典notin元素是否不存在字符串、列表、元组、字典1
liuhenghui5201
·
2023-07-17 00:28
Python
python
开发语言
《C++ Primer》--学习11
关联容器中的元素是按关键字来保存和访问的两个主要的关联
容器类
型是map和set。map中的一个关键字-值(key-value)对:关键字起到索引作用,值则表示与索引相关联的数据。
zaizai1007
·
2023-07-16 19:17
C++
C++
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他